Distinct socio-cultural and financial variables also Perform a fantastic role in shaping various sorts and designs of settlement. Common rural residences attribute a rectangular format with an open up courtyard. Frequently of solitary-storied though sometimes double-storied buildings are noticed. Buildings are manufactured on the lifted earth plinth. The raised earth plinth is popular in Bangladesh and is also a characteristic feature of indigenous architecture. The roof is taken into account by far the most tough and highly-priced Portion of a rural dwelling. Pitched roofs plus the gable (dochala), and hipped (chochola) are the principle roofing properties. Mud walled residences, thatched houses, tin-sheet homes, and bamboo properties are popular kinds of properties uncovered in different elements of the place.
